The Strangers: Chapter 2 clip and character posters tease the middle chapter of the horror reboot trilogy

July 26, 2025 by Amie Cranswick

As part of its panel at San Diego Comic-Con, Lionsgate has shared a first-look clip from the middle instalment of Renny Harlin’s horror reboot trilogy, The Strangers: Chapter 2, which offers a look Madelaine Petsch’s Maya attempt to escape from the terrifying intruders; check it out below along with a batch of character posters which put the spotlight on Maya and the murderous masked trio Pin-up Girl, Dollface, and Scarecrow…

 

The Strangers are back – more brutal and relentless than ever. When they learn that one of their victims, Maya (Madelaine Petsch), is still alive, they return to finish what they’ve started. With nowhere to run and no one to trust, Maya must survive another horrific chapter of terror as The Strangers – driven by a senseless, unceasing purpose – pursue her, more than willing to kill anyone who stands in their way.

The Strangers: Chapter 2 arrives in cinemas on September 26th.
